package com.soundcorset.scala.android.plugin;
import com.android.build.gradle.*;
import com.android.build.gradle.api.BaseVariant;
import com.android.build.gradle.api.SourceKind;
import com.android.build.gradle.internal.plugins.BasePlugin;
import com.android.build.gradle.internal.services.BuildServicesKt;
import com.android.build.gradle.options.BooleanOption;
import com.android.build.gradle.options.ProjectOptionService;
import com.android.build.gradle.options.ProjectOptions;
import com.android.build.gradle.options.StringOption;
import org.gradle.api.*;
import org.gradle.api.file.ConfigurableFileCollection;
import org.gradle.api.file.ConfigurableFileTree;
import org.gradle.api.file.SourceDirectorySet;
import org.gradle.api.internal.tasks.DefaultScalaSourceSet;
import org.gradle.api.model.ObjectFactory;
import org.gradle.api.plugins.ExtensionAware;
import org.gradle.api.plugins.PluginContainer;
import org.gradle.api.plugins.jvm.internal.JvmPluginServices;
import org.gradle.api.plugins.scala.ScalaBasePlugin;
import org.gradle.api.services.BuildServiceRegistry;
import org.gradle.api.tasks.ScalaRuntime;
import org.gradle.api.tasks.ScalaSourceDirectorySet;
import org.gradle.api.tasks.TaskContainer;
import org.gradle.api.tasks.scala.ScalaCompile;
import org.gradle.language.scala.tasks.KeepAliveMode;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import javax.inject.Inject;
import java.io.File;
import java.util.*;
import java.util.stream.Collectors;
public class ScalaAndroidPlugin extends ScalaBasePlugin {
private static final Logger LOGGER = LoggerFactory.getLogger(ScalaAndroidPlugin.class);
private final ObjectFactory objectFactory;
@Inject
public ScalaAndroidPlugin(ObjectFactory objectFactory, JvmPluginServices jvmPluginServices) {
super(objectFactory, jvmPluginServices);
this.objectFactory = objectFactory;
}
public void apply(Project project) {
super.apply(project);
ScalaRuntime scalaRuntime = project.getExtensions().getByType(ScalaRuntime.class);
ensureAndroidPlugin(project.getPlugins());
var androidExt = (BaseExtension) project.getExtensions().getByName("android");
androidExt.getSourceSets().all(sourceSet -> {
if (sourceSet instanceof ExtensionAware) {
var ext = ((ExtensionAware) sourceSet).getExtensions();
String sourceSetName = sourceSet.getName();
File sourceSetPath = project.file("src/" + sourceSetName + "/scala");
if (!sourceSetPath.exists()) {
LOGGER.debug("SourceSet path does not exists for {} {}", sourceSet.getName(), sourceSetPath);
return;
}
sourceSet.getJava().srcDir(sourceSetPath);
var scalaSourceSet = new DefaultScalaSourceSet(sourceSetName, objectFactory) {};
var scalaDirectorySet = scalaSourceSet.getScala();
scalaDirectorySet.srcDir(sourceSetPath);
ext.add(ScalaSourceDirectorySet.class, "ScalaSourceDirectorySet", scalaDirectorySet);
LOGGER.debug("Created scala sourceDirectorySet at {}", scalaDirectorySet.getSrcDirs());
}
});
BuildServiceRegistry sharedServices = project.getGradle().getSharedServices();
ProjectOptionService optionService = BuildServicesKt.getBuildService(sharedServices, ProjectOptionService.class).get();
ProjectOptions options = optionService.getProjectOptions();
String jetifierIgnoreList = options.get(StringOption.JETIFIER_IGNORE_LIST); // Alternatively, project.property("android.jetifier.ignorelist")
boolean enableJetifier = options.get(BooleanOption.ENABLE_JETIFIER); // Alternatively, project.property("android.enableJetifier")
if(enableJetifier && (jetifierIgnoreList == null || !jetifierIgnoreList.contains("scala"))) {
throw new GradleException("If jetifier is enabled, \"android.jetifier.ignorelist=scala\" should be defined in gradle.properties.");
}
project.afterEvaluate(p -> {
listVariants(androidExt).forEach(variant -> processVariant(variant, project, scalaRuntime, androidExt));
TaskContainer tasks = project.getTasks();
dependsOnIfPresent(tasks, "compileDebugUnitTestScalaWithScalac", "compileDebugScalaWithScalac");
dependsOnIfPresent(tasks, "compileReleaseUnitTestScalaWithScalac", "compileReleaseScalaWithScalac");
});
}
private static void dependsOnIfPresent(TaskContainer tasks, String taskName1, String taskName2) {
dependsOnIfPresent(tasks, taskName1, tasks.findByPath(taskName2));
}
private static void dependsOnIfPresent(TaskContainer tasks, String taskName, Task scalaTask) {
Optional.ofNullable(tasks.findByName(taskName))
.map(t -> t.dependsOn(scalaTask));
}
private static final List<String> ANDROID_PLUGIN_NAMES = Arrays.asList(
"com.android.internal.application", "com.android.internal.library", "com.android.internal.test"
);
private static void ensureAndroidPlugin(PluginContainer plugins) {
var plugin = ANDROID_PLUGIN_NAMES.stream()
.map(plugins::findPlugin)
.findFirst().orElse(null);
if (!(plugin instanceof BasePlugin)) {
throw new GradleException("You must apply the Android plugin or the Android library plugin before using the scala-android plugin");
}
}
private static Collection<? extends BaseVariant> listVariants(BaseExtension androidExtension) {
if (androidExtension instanceof AppExtension) {
return ((AppExtension) androidExtension).getApplicationVariants();
}
if (androidExtension instanceof LibraryExtension) {
return ((LibraryExtension) androidExtension).getLibraryVariants();
}
if (androidExtension instanceof TestExtension) {
return ((TestExtension) androidExtension).getApplicationVariants();
}
if (androidExtension instanceof TestedExtension) {
List<BaseVariant> variants = new ArrayList<>(((TestedExtension) androidExtension).getTestVariants());
variants.addAll(((TestedExtension) androidExtension).getUnitTestVariants());
return variants;
}
throw new RuntimeException("There is no android extension");
}
private static void processVariant(
BaseVariant variant,
Project project,
ScalaRuntime scalaRuntime,
BaseExtension androidExtension
) {
var variantName = variant.getName();
LOGGER.debug("Processing variant {}", variantName);
var javaTask = variant.getJavaCompileProvider().getOrNull();
if (javaTask == null) {
LOGGER.info("No java compile provider for {}", variantName);
return;
}
TaskContainer tasks = project.getTasks();
var taskName = javaTask.getName().replace("Java", "Scala");
var scalaTask = tasks.create(taskName, ScalaCompile.class);
scalaTask.getDestinationDirectory().set(javaTask.getDestinationDirectory());
scalaTask.setClasspath(javaTask.getClasspath());
scalaTask.dependsOn(javaTask.getDependsOn());
scalaTask.setScalaClasspath(scalaRuntime.inferScalaClasspath(javaTask.getClasspath()));
scalaTask.getScalaCompileOptions().getKeepAliveMode().set(KeepAliveMode.SESSION);
var zinc = project.getConfigurations().getByName("zinc");
var plugins = project.getConfigurations().getByName(ScalaBasePlugin.SCALA_COMPILER_PLUGINS_CONFIGURATION_NAME);
scalaTask.setScalaCompilerPlugins(plugins.getAsFileTree());
scalaTask.setZincClasspath(zinc.getAsFileTree());
LOGGER.debug("scala sources for {}: {}", variantName, scalaTask.getSource().getFiles());
Object[] additionalSourceFiles = variant.getSourceFolders(SourceKind.JAVA)
.stream()
.map(ConfigurableFileTree::getDir)
.toArray();
ConfigurableFileCollection additionalSrc = project.files(additionalSourceFiles);
LOGGER.debug("additional source files found at {}", additionalSourceFiles);
variant.getSourceSets().forEach(provider -> {
if(provider instanceof ExtensionAware) {
var ext = ((ExtensionAware) provider).getExtensions();
try {
SourceDirectorySet srcDirSet = ext.getByType(ScalaSourceDirectorySet.class);
scalaTask.setSource(srcDirSet.plus(additionalSrc));
var scalaFiles = srcDirSet.getFiles().stream()
.map(File::getAbsolutePath)
.collect(Collectors.toSet());
javaTask.exclude(scalaFiles);
} catch(UnknownDomainObjectException u) {
// pass through
}
}
});
if (scalaTask.getSource().isEmpty()) {
LOGGER.debug("no scala sources found for {} removing scala task", variantName);
scalaTask.setEnabled(false);
return;
}
scalaTask.doFirst(task -> {
var runtimeJars =
project.getLayout().files(androidExtension.getBootClasspath().toArray())
.plus(javaTask.getClasspath());
scalaTask.setClasspath(runtimeJars);
scalaTask.getOptions().setAnnotationProcessorPath(javaTask.getOptions().getAnnotationProcessorPath());
var incrementalOptions = scalaTask.getScalaCompileOptions().getIncrementalOptions();
incrementalOptions.getAnalysisFile().set(
project.getLayout().getBuildDirectory().file("tmp/scala/compilerAnalysis/" + scalaTask.getName() + ".analysis")
);
incrementalOptions.getClassfileBackupDir().set(
project.getLayout().getBuildDirectory().file("tmp/scala/classfileBackup/" + scalaTask.getName() + ".bak")
);
LOGGER.debug("Java annotationProcessorPath {}", javaTask.getOptions().getAnnotationProcessorPath());
LOGGER.debug("Scala compiler args {}", scalaTask.getOptions().getCompilerArgs());
});
LOGGER.debug("Scala classpath: {}", scalaTask.getClasspath());
javaTask.finalizedBy(scalaTask);
// Prevent error from implicit dependency (AGP 8.0 or above)
// https://docs.gradle.org/8.1.1/userguide/validation_problems.html#implicit_dependency
String capitalizedName = variantName.substring(0,1).toUpperCase() + variantName.substring(1);
dependsOnIfPresent(tasks, "process" + capitalizedName + "JavaRes", scalaTask);
dependsOnIfPresent(tasks, "dexBuilder" + capitalizedName, scalaTask);
dependsOnIfPresent(tasks, "transform" + capitalizedName + "ClassesWithAsm", scalaTask);
dependsOnIfPresent(tasks, "lintVitalAnalyze" + capitalizedName, scalaTask);
dependsOnIfPresent(tasks, "bundle" + capitalizedName + "ClassesToCompileJar", scalaTask);
dependsOnIfPresent(tasks, "generate" + capitalizedName + "LintVitalReportModel", scalaTask);
}
}
